book/libretools/README.md
2019-07-24 20:20:37 -05:00

1.0 KiB

Configurar makepkg

Definir PACKAGER

sed -e 's|#PACKAGER="John Doe <john@doe.com>"|PACKAGER="Libre U. <user@email.domain>"|' -i /etc/makepkg.conf

Definir GPG-ID PACKAGER

sed -e 's|#GPGKEY=""|GPGKEY="user-id"|' -i /etc/makepkg.conf

Generar nuevas sumas

updpkgsums

Limpiar librechroot

sudo librechroot clean-repo

Construir entornos:

sudo librechroot -A x86_64 -n x86_64 make

sudo librechroot -A i686 -n i686 make

Entrar a la Jaula

sudo librechroot -n x86_64 enter

sudo librechroot -n i686 enter

Compilar:

sudo libremakepkg -n x86_64

sudo libremakepkg -n i686

Actualizar jaula

sudo librechroot update

sudo librechroot -n i686 update

Habilitanado internet durante la compilación

sudo libremakepkg -N

Subiendo paquete

librestage <grupo>

Escribir parche

git diff --no-prefix --no-index --no-renames --binary a b > parche.patch

repo en donde poner el paquete ej. core, extra, community

librerelease